Chrysanthemum and Muhly Grass Pruning
Pruning is an important part of Chrysanthemum and Muhly Grass care. Pruning helps to grow the plant with a faster rate. Chrysanthemum and Muhly Grass pruning is done as follows:
Chrysanthemum pruning: Cut or pinch the stems, Prune for shortening long shoots, Prune if you want to improve plant shape, Prune in summer, Prune to control growth and Remove shoots
Muhly Grass pruning: Prune when plant is dormant and Remove dead or diseased plant parts
